Air Date and Cultural Context So, when was the first episode of Supernatural broadcast to the public? The pilot episode, titled "Pilot," premiered on The WB Television Network on September 13, 2005. Critics were generally favorable, praising the chemistry between Jared Padalecki and Jensen Ackles and the show's willingness to balance genuine scares with humor and pathos.
